    Mrs Aus and I attended a birthday party for an aunty of mine today. She just turned 90, which is not a bad innings. Caught up with a few cousins, one I hadn't seen since 1966!!! when we had a fairwell for him as he was serving in the army and leaving for duty in Vietnam.

    Speaking of army, we are an ex-army family, there was my cousin who went to Vietnam who retired as a Major. Two ex-Sargent Majors, one being my uncle (the auntie's hubby) who fought the Japanese in New Guinea, another ex-Sargent Major couldn't make it as he was on business in Melbourne, and of cause little ol' me who is an ex- artillery Gun Sargent.

    Naturally a lot of the talk amongst us was army, particularly on Bofors anti air craft guns which most of us served on at one stage or another.

    Oh, nearly forgot the aunty had a good time too. She actually served in the Womens Land Army in the second world war.
